This is done by developing a general criterion for existence of graph-homomorphism based on the semi-definite relaxation of the independence number of a graph (known as the Schrijver's θ-function). The criterion is then evaluated using some known and some new results from coding theory concerning the θ -function of Hamming graphs. As an example, it is shown that if af5350e1e92ca3f73ff7f3605" title="Click to view the MathML source">β>1/2 and e6cb3320db4d3f02af"> – integer, the e6cb3320db4d3f02af">-fold repetition map achieving α=β is asymptotically optimal.
Finally, constraints on configurations of points and hyperplanes in projective spaces over F2 are derived.
